Objective

J+S monitors are able to plan and carry out J+S activities that develop the personality, sporting performance and health of children and young people in the long term.

Qualification

The monitor has completed the course and fulfilled the minimum exit requirements in the areas of ‘Commitment as a leader’, ‘Understanding the sport’ and ‘Teaching the sport’.

Recognition

Successful completion of the course leads to the following recognition: J+S monitor in golf for young people.

General admission requirements

In accordance with Art. 21 of the DDPS Ordinance on Sports Promotion Programmes and Projects (VSpoFöP). Minimum age: 17 years of age in the calendar year of the course. Nationality: Swiss, Liechtenstein or foreign nationals residing in Switzerland. (Foreign nationals not resident in Switzerland are eligible if they work regularly for an organiser of J+S programmes or cadre training programmes). The recommendation is made by the responsible J+S coach.

Specific admission requirements

Active experience in the sport. Willingness to provide regular training. Handicap 18.4 or active role as Swiss Golf Junior Captain.

Authorisation to participate

In accordance with Art. 20-24 and Appendix 3 of the BASPO Ordinance on Youth and Sport.

Continuing education requirement

J+S monitor are subject to the continuing education requirement in accordance with Art. 28 of the VSpoFöP.
